Memorial Day is upon us and the summer travel season is about to get into full swing. Thule, a transportation accessories manufacturer, has named their choices for the 2009 Road Trip Vehicles of the Year. The winner in the under $30,000 category is a familiar vehicle to readers of The Green Motorist, the Volkswagen Jetta Sportwagen TDI.

“Volkswagen did a great job with the Jetta SportWagen TDI. It is a reasonably priced vehicle with lots of great standard options. With a gas mileage rating of 30 mpg city and 41 mpg highway the Jetta SportWagen TDI can go 600+ miles without refueling,” remarked Tripp Wyckoff, Thule’s VP of Sales, Marketing and Service. Source: PR Newswire

I was able to get a good look at the SportWagen at a recent green building show and I was impressed with the vehicle. The backseat provided ample legroom, which is important when you have two kids that like to stretch out on road trips. I wasn’t able to take a test drive of the vehicle, but the Jetta SportWagen TDI and the Jetta TDI have been receiving rave reviews since their debut last fall.
